Perhaps a dumb question, and perhaps answered before, but I can't find anything that describes the throttle hang thing in terms of what I'm getting lately, albeit on an intermittent basis, which makes it especially maddening.

Here it is....

The revs on my car have always been somewhat slow to drop when I step on the clutch and let off the gas to shift. (This being my second 'tour, I assume this to be normal)

Sometimes, in the past couple of months, when I go to shift, the RPMs literally do "hang," that is, if they're at 4,500 when I let off the gas, they just stay there for several seconds before starting to drop, slowly.

Sometimes, if I'm cruising along in third or fourth gear, and let off the gas, the car will go along as if it's on cruise.

When this is happening, and I come to a stop and sit in neutral, it takes forever...10-20 seconds perhaps...for the revs to drop to 750.

Is this the classic throttle hang, or am I dealing with something else?

Car has about 24,000 miles on it.
